## Runbook: image cache memory leak (Thornbury service)

Symptom: RSS climbs steadily on Thornbury render nodes; OOM kills after ~36h. Cause: the Pixelmoor cache holds decoded image buffers past eviction when the resize worker aborts mid-job. Check: `cache_orphaned_buffers` metric > 500 confirms it. Mitigation: restart the render pod; rolling restart if multiple nodes affected. Do not flush the whole cache — it hammers origin. Permanent fix lands in the next release. The patched build is identified by the token below.

session token of kahag-bawip = htk6_729d08

The tax-rate lookup cache in the Breva checkout service worries me. Entries are keyed only by region code, so a stale or poisoned entry would apply the wrong rate to every order in that region until expiry. Please verify: TTLs are short enough to bound exposure, negative lookups aren't cached, and the refresh path revalidates against the signed rate feed rather than trusting upstream blindly. Also confirm eviction is size-bounded so an attacker can't churn the keyspace. Current cache settings for review:

limits module of yagaf-yajef:
RATE_LIMITS = {
    "novwyn": 950,
    "wenath": 428,
    "prawyn": 413,
    "gorvan": 539,
    "praael": 870,
    "drumir": 113,
    "gordor": 439,
}

## tailcat: internal log-tailing CLI

tailcat streams logs from the Ostrander aggregator to engineer workstations. Access is session-scoped; tokens expire quickly and streams are rate-limited per user. No log data is persisted client-side beyond a small ring buffer. Redaction filters run server-side before transmission. Review focus: token lifetime and buffer bounds. Defaults are defined here.

constants for fahop-fahaf:
RATE_LIMITS = {
    "quenath": 1,
    "quenwyn": 10,
    "ralael": 10,
    "wenix": 1,
}